Unhappy Bad gasmileage

ok guys i have a ranger with the 3.0 in it. i usually get around 15mpg in the winter, and 18-19 in the summer. well right now i have been getting ridiculously low gas mileage. im gettin like 11-12mpg , my cat is clean, and my tire pressure is at 38 which is what i always run my ac isnt even plugged in because i hate the drain on the engine when its running. so do you guys have any suggestions to help me out

What year is this truck and how many miles? IAC shouldn't be doing much of anything when not at idle. Start with the basics (and cheap) and then get more complicated.

- Replace or clean air filter (done)
- Clean MAF (procedure in the How-To section) [free!]
- Clean the throttle body (procedure in the How-To section) [free!]
- Clean the IAC while you're at it (Why not, its there) [free!]
- Replace fuel filter [cheap]
- Make sure fan clutch isn't seized (can you spin it by hand with the engine cold and off)
- Replace spark plugs with Motorcraft of Autolite brand only!!!

Seafoam treatments may or may not help. If you choose to do that, do it before changing the spark plugs and you will need to do an oil change within 100 miles. Search for seafoam on here for lots of info:
- 1/3 can through the brake booster
- 1/3 can in the gas tank
- 1/3 can in the oil
